Security
VINDAX Values Security And Offers Multiple Measures To Protect User Accounts. One Of These Security Features Is, Two-Factor Authentication (2FA). By Having Your VINDAX Account, You Can Add An Extra Layer Of Security To The Login Process.
After Activating 2FA, You Will Need To Provide An Additional Verification Code In Addition To Your Password When You Log In. This Code Is Usually Generated Through Mobile Authentication Apps Such As Google Authenticator Or Authy. It Ensures That Even If Someone Manages To Obtain Your Password, They Will Not Be Able To Access Your Account Without A Unique Verification Code.

Fee
Fee Structure VINDAX A Platform Based On Different Levels Of Vd Holdings.
- Level 0 (General): For VD Holdings Greater Than Or Equal To 0, The Maker Fee Is 0.1000% And The Taker Fee Is Also 0.1000%.
- Level 1: For VD Holdings Greater Than Or Equal To 50,000, The Maker Fee Is 0.0900% And The Taker Fee Is 0.0900%.
- Level 2: For VD Holdings Greater Than Or Equal To 100,000, The Maker Fee Is 0.0800% And The Taker Fee Is 0.0800%.
- Level 3: For VD Holdings Greater Than Or Equal To 200,000, The Maker Fee Is 0.0700% And The Taker Fee Is 0.0700%.
These Fees Apply To The Manufacturer And Recipient VINDAX Platform. Makers Are Users Who Provide Liquidity To The Platform By Placing Limit Orders, While Takers Are Users Who Remove Liquidity By Placing Market Orders.
